CVE-2014-6797
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edThe Abu Ali Anasheeds (aka com.faapps.abuali_anasheeds) application 1.1 for Android does not verify X.509 certificates from SSL servers, which allows man-in-the-middle attackers to spoof servers and obtain sensitive information via a crafted certificate.

Identify if Abu Ali Anasheeds app is installedOn the Android device, go to Settings > Apps > All Apps and look for 'Abu Ali Anasheeds', or use ADB command: pm list packages | grep -i anasheedsAffected if The app is present on the device
-
Check installed version of the appIn Settings > Apps > All Apps > Abu Ali Anasheeds, view the Version information; or use ADB: dumpsys package com.anasheeds | grep versionNameAffected if The version displayed is exactly 1.1
-
Confirm the app handles sensitive data over networkObserve network traffic or review the app's permissions in Settings > Apps > Permissions - look for INTERNET permission and any permissions indicating sensitive data access (like camera, contacts, location, storage)Affected if The app has INTERNET permission and accesses sensitive data (credentials, payment info, personal info) which would be transmitted insecurely
-
Verify SSL certificate validation is absentUse a network proxy tool (like Burp Suite or OWASP ZAP) to intercept SSL traffic from the device - attempt to present a self-signed certificate; if the app connects without warning or rejection, certificate validation is missingAffected if The app accepts invalid or self-signed certificates without user warning during HTTPS connections
You are affected if the Abu Ali Anasheeds app version 1.1 is installed on an Android device and accepts invalid SSL/TLS certificates, allowing sensitive transmitted data to be intercepted by attackers on the same network.

From vendor dataImplement proper X.509 certificate validation in all SSL/TLS network communications, preferably using certificate pinning for known trusted endpoints, and ensure all HTTPS connections reject invalid or untrusted certificates.
